I was over at Brooklands (Weybridge, Surrey) earlier today and spotted the following:

DVB528J - Pale Blue 1300 FWD
ETV630V - Black 1500 SE
WNA657S - Blue 1500 HL
311HUC - White Sprint (seen in the picture next to my Sprint - YMK895T)

I also spotted a Mk1 Triumph 2000, a couple of Mk2s, several Heralds and a whole host of TRs, Stags and Spitfires, so it was quite a good turn-out for the Triumph brand this year.
